Together, Dante and Mia have a total of 350 pennies in their piggy banks. After Dante lost ½ of his pennies and Mia lost ⅓ of her pennies, they both had an equal number of pennies. Altogether, how many pennies did they lose?

Answer:

Altogether they lost 150 pennies.

Explanation:

X = Dante's pennies

Y = Mia's pennies

X + Y = 350 1/2 X = 2/3 Y

X = 4/3 Y

4/3 Y + Y = 350

7/3 Y = 350

Y = 350 * 3/7

Y = 50 * 3

Y = 150

X + 150 = 350

X = 200

1/2 * 200 = 2/3 * 150

100 . = 100

1/2 * 200 = 100 -> Dante lost 100 pennies

1/3 * 150 = 50 -> Mia lost 50 pennies

Altogether they lost 150 pennies.
